Transaction 918ebacb86d29621811f2b23da1558e5397bbcc6b1cc929ae1f1d02536c635b9
1 Input
1 Output
-
918ebacb86d29621811f2b23da1558e5397bbcc6b1cc929ae1f1d02536c635b9:0
- value
- 1373590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6444ee629ef490ca1badbc45fb912eb5d904259 OP_EQUAL
- address
- 3MDxMjRxAVeyh98ooVUYDLtsWkCobhocex